Description

ABOUT THE PROPERTY:
This delightfully well-presented semi-detached thatched cottage offering many period features including open fireplaces and ceiling beams, a bespoke fitted country style kitchen with dining area. There is the added benefit of a utility room and the cottage also has an oil fired heating system. On the first floor there are three bedrooms with views over the village green at the front and the cottage style garden with farmland views beyond from the rear aspect. The enclosed rear garden offers much more with two patio areas, a bar and a studio featuring a wood burning stove, currently used as a therapist's salon and externally a place to entertain but would easily transform into a sizable self contained annexe.
